Paramount just released the first photo of Rachel Nichols (Alias, Charlie Wilson’s War) as Scarlett O’Hara from the live-action adaptation of toy/cartoon/comic franchise GI Joe.
Red-headed Scarlett is the first female character in the GI Joe action figure line. Her specialty is counter intelligence, weapon of choice is the crossbow, and rank is Master Sergeant. Sexy, huh?
…and this would all sound really exciting if it weren’t for the fact that Van Hellsing director Stephen Sommers was at the helm….
